Published by Richmond Times-Dispatch from Sep. 4 to Sep. 6, 2010.
JONES, Jean Hughes, 64, of Richmond, Va., departed this life September 2, 2010. She was preceded in death by her husband, James E. Jones; and parents, James H. and Pattie M. Hughes. She leaves to cherish her loving memory one sister, Vira H. Joyner; four brothers, James H. Jr. (Myrtle), Thomas R., Larry T. (Sabrina) and Chambers C. Hughes; five brothers-in-law, one sister-in-law; three devoted nephews, Markel H. Joyner, Micah-Jeffrey Joyner and Robbie Bridges; one devoted niece, Tiffany K. Joyner; a host of other nieces, nephews, other relatives and friends. Remains rest at March Funeral Home, 2110 E. Laburnum Ave., where viewing will be held Tuesday, September 7, from 1 to 8 p.m. Funeral services 11 a.m. Wednesday, September 8, 2010 at Good Shepherd Baptist Church, 1200 N. 28th St. Rev. Sylvester T. Smith officiating. Interment Forest Lawn Cemetery.
